| Tough question Jason. I am going to have to say 2-7 triple Draw as well. It is a great game and you are right about people not understanding it. The new 8-game on stars is great especially for the Triple Draw round. I had one guy berate that crap out of me for "raising then drawing 2." It was great. He was calling me an idiot and saying things like "you might learn how to play the game some day." lol! Funny, I have played more Triple Draw and studied it more than most have studied Hold Em... Anyway in a close second I would have to say Razz. I guess I just like lowball. As far a least favorite I would have to say straight stud. The game just gets stagnant. I mean, if the players are even somewhat decent then it is pretty hard to get action with a big hand unless it is totally buried and even then it isn't a sure thing. I definitely view my self as an exceptionally well-rounded player but Stud can sometimes just be too boring for me. I enjoy Stud as part of a mix of games but you will rarely find me at a straight Stud Hi table (Razz and Stud 8 are a different story).
